What does the medical abbreviation DVD mean?
The medical abbreviation DVD stands for deep venous disease. Deep venous disease refers to a range of conditions that affect the deep veins, most commonly in the legs. It includes conditions such as deep vein thrombosis (DVT), where a blood clot forms in a deep vein, and post-thrombotic syndrome (PTS), which can develop after a DVT and cause symptoms such as leg pain, swelling, and skin changes.Medical Billing - Related Articles
